The keyboard shortcut Ctrl+L key combination does the same action. In the "Location" text box (2) you can type a path to a file. If you don't type any path, the name of the selected file will be displayed. You can also type the first letters of the name: it will be auto-completed and a list of file names beginning with these letters will be displayed. The path to the current folder is displayed at the top of the dialog (3). You can navigate along this path by clicking on an element. \(4) Here, you can access to your main folders and to your store devices. \(5) Here, you can add bookmarks to folders, by using the "Add" or the "Add to Bookmarks" option you get by right-clicking a folder in the central panel, and also remove them. The contents of the selected folder is displayed here (6). Change your current folder by double left clicking on a folder in this panel. Select a file with a single left click. You can use Shift and Ctrl modifiers to select multiple files. Right-clicking a folder name opens a context menu. If the selected file is a file recognized by the C-Munipack, the preview and short info is displayed in the right part of the dialog (7). Double click on the preview to show a larger preview in a separate dialog. \(8) By clicking the Add button, you add the selected folder to bookmarks. By clicking the Remove, you remove the selected bookmark from the list. .. seealso:: :ref:`projects`, :ref:`new-project-dialog`, :ref:`open-file-dialog`, :ref:`save-project-dialog`
